Septerna is a biotechnology company with a vision to become the industry-leading G protein-coupled receptor (GPCR)-focused drug discovery company, and a mission to develop life-changing medicines for patients. The company’s Native Complex™ Platform recapitulates GPCRs with their native structure, function, and dynamics outside of the cellular context. This approach enables access for the first time to modern structural and screening technologies used in industrial-scale drug discovery for the entire class of GPCRs. Septerna has an emerging pipeline of GPCR-targeted small molecule programs with growth potential to reach many GPCRs that have been undruggable and unexploited to date.
